Zampolin & Associates and known as "Chateau de la Roche", this French-inspired mega mansion at 48 Rio Vista Drive, was built in 2017 and is situated on two flat acres of impeccably manicured land. Located about 30 minutes north of Manhattan in
Alpine, NJ, the stately residence is exceptionally well-suited for grand-scale entertaining, boasting complementary formal spaces throughout and exquisite architectural details that show like works of art.
It features approximately
25,700 square feet of living space with seven bedrooms, nine full and three half bathrooms, a two-story
foyer with double staircase, an elevator, two-story
great room with fireplace, formal
dining room, a butler's pantry, an eat-in gourmet
kitchen with double islands, a separate spice kitchen, breakfast room, family room with fireplace and built-in media center, a fully wood-paneled
home office fireplace, a two-story sun room, a 1700-bottle wine cellar, game room with wet bar and fireplace, 15-seat
home theater, a spa area with two plunge pools, sauna, and steam room, garage parking for four, and much more.
Outdoor features include two gated entrances, a motor court, covered front porch, an expansive rear patio, rooftop terrace and balcony, pavilion with BBQ kitchen and fireplace,
swimming pool with spa, a pool house, formal gardens and water features, and a gazebo.
